Taxonomic Classification

Rank Bawean Deer Dwarf Rock-bristle
Kingdom Animalia (Animals)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Bryophyta
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Bryopsida (Bryopsida)
Order Artiodactyla (Even-toed Ungulates) Grimmiales (Grimmiales)
Family Cervidae (Deer) Seligeriaceae
Genus Axis Seligeria
Species Axis kuhlii Seligeria pusilla
